Composition of Asphalt
Asphalt, usually known as bitumen, is actually a sticky, black, and hugely viscous liquid or semi-good form of petroleum. It really is utilised for a binder blended with aggregate particles to make asphalt concrete. The aggregates in asphalt concrete usually consist of crushed rock, sand, gravel, or slags. The proportion and types of aggregates utilized may vary depending upon the specific specifications from the paving project, such as load-bearing potential and weather conditions.

The entire process of Asphalt Paving
The whole process of laying asphalt involves quite a few important techniques to ensure the longevity and durability of the pavement. Step one is website planning, which includes eliminating any current pavement, grading, and sloping the website for proper drainage, and guaranteeing a stable foundation by compacting the soil and introducing foundation products.

Next internet site planning, the asphalt mixture is made inside a plant. The aggregates are heated to some higher temperature to get rid of any moisture in advance of currently being combined with incredibly hot bitumen. The recent blend asphalt is then transported to the positioning in insulated vehicles to maintain its temperature.

When at the internet site, the asphalt is distribute employing a paver equipment. The thickness on the asphalt layer could vary, but it surely commonly ranges from two to 8 inches. After the asphalt is laid down, it is actually compacted using rollers to make certain that the aggregate particles are well-bonded via the bitumen.

Servicing Practices
Correct maintenance is vital to extending the lifetime of asphalt pavement. Upkeep procedures involve plan cleaning, filling cracks, patching potholes, and seal coating. Seal coating is applied to provide a protective layer in opposition to moisture, oils, and UV hurt, which can help in blocking cracks and potholes. Moreover, good attention to drainage and staying away from water accumulation on the asphalt area can drastically increase the pavement's life.

Environmental Impacts
Asphalt paving has particular environmental impacts, principally relevant to the production and heating of bitumen, which releases greenhouse gases together with other pollutants. Nevertheless, substantial breakthroughs are actually produced to lessen these impacts. By way of example, warm combine asphalt is a more moderen technological know-how that enables asphalt being blended and laid at reduced temperatures, decreasing the Strength demanded as well as emissions developed.

Progress in Asphalt Technological innovation
The asphalt field has noticed many technological advancements geared toward strengthening the quality of asphalt pavements and reducing environmental impacts. One among the significant progress is the development of porous asphalt, which allows h2o to empty throughout the pavement, minimizing runoff and strengthening drinking water top quality.

Yet another impressive progress is the usage of rubberized asphalt, which incorporates recycled tires. This not just can help in controlling tire squander but in addition improves the durability and sounds reduction properties of asphalt pavements.

Moreover, the usage of geosynthetics in asphalt levels can make improvements to The steadiness and cargo-bearing potential of roadways, notably in locations with problematic soils. These resources help in reinforcing the asphalt, preventing deformation, and lengthening the pavement's lifespan.
